The Ingredients:

Strawberry Cheesecake Cinnamon Rolls

Base Ingredients:

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 tablespoon active dry yeast
  • 1/2 cup milk, warmed
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 1 large egg

Cheesecake Filling:

  • 1 cup c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 cup fresh strawberries, diced
  • 1 teaspoon cinnamon

For Spreading:

  • 1/4 cup butter, softened

Quality Hack:

  • For a richer flavor, use high-quality cream cheese such as Philadelphia, known for its creamy consistency and fresh taste.
  • Consider using organic strawberries for a more intense berry flavor and to avoid pesticides.

The Masterclass Instructions:

  1. In a large bowl, combine the flour, granulated sugar, salt, and active dry yeast.
  2. In another bowl, whisk together the warm milk, melted butter, and egg. Gradually add this mixture to the dry ingredients and knead until smooth, about 5-7 minutes.
  3. Allow the dough to rise in a warm place for one hour, or until it doubles in size.
  4. Roll out the dough into a rectangle on a floured surface and spread softened butter evenly across.
  5. Sprinkle sugar and cinnamon on top.
  6. Prepare the cheesecake filling by blending c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la extract until smooth; spread this mixture over the dough and top with diced strawberries.
  7. Roll the dough tightly and slice into rolls. Place them in a greased baking dish and let rise for an additional 30 minutes.
  8.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and bake for 25-30 minutes until golden brown.
  9. Cool slightly before drizzling with cream cheese frosting if desired.

The Troubleshooter

  • Why did my rolls not rise? Make sure your yeast is active; if the milk is too hot, it can kill the yeast.
  • Why are my rolls too dense? Ensure you didn’t overwork or under-hydrate the dough.
  • Why are the rolls dry? Avoid baking for too long; check them a few minutes before the end of the baking time to retain moisture.

The Dietary Lab

  • To make it Vegan: Substitute the egg with a flaxseed meal or chia seed mixture, use plant-based cream cheese and almond milk.
  • To make it Gluten-Free: Swap all-purpose flour with a gluten-free flour blend.
  • For Keto followers: Use almond flour instead of regular flour and a low-carb sweetener.

The Revival Rule: To reheat, place the rolls in a preheated oven at 350°F until warmed, about 10 minutes. Avoid using the microwave, as it can make the rolls rubbery instead of soft.


FAQ

Strawberry Cheesecake Cinnamon Rolls

What is the best way to store leftover rolls?

Wrap them tightly in plastic wrap, and store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to two days or refrigerate for up to a week.

Can I freeze these cinnamon rolls?

Yes, you can freeze them before or after baking. Just ensure they are tightly wrapped to prevent freezer burn.

What type of milk should I use?

Any milk will work, but whole milk will yield a richer dough.

Is it possible to use raspberries instead of strawberries?

Absolutely! Raspberries will add a delicious tartness that complements the sweetness of the cream cheese.

How can I make these rolls even creamier?

Add an extra layer of cream cheese frosting on top after baking for an indulgent finish.

Can I add nuts to the filling?

Walnuts or pecans can enhance the texture and flavor, but be sure to consider any dietary restrictions of guests.

What’s the best time to serve these rolls?

They are best served warm right out of the oven, making them a perfect breakfast or brunch treat.

Why are my strawberries watery?

Use strawberries that are just ripe; overly ripe ones tend to leak excess juice.

Can I make the dough ahead of time?

Yes! Prepare the dough, let it rise, then refrigerate overnight. Bring it back to room temperature before rolling.

What if I don’t have cream cheese?

You can use a mascarpone cheese or ricotta cheese as an alternative.
